weird how you never see dredd's face. i bet the actor wasn't happy with that decision.

Hell no.

Major reason people hated the first movie was that Stallone took his damn helmet off. Dredd NEVER takes his helmet off.

Major decision for choose Urban was because they were trying to find a distinctive chin. Before the movie came out, pepole were asking "will the chin be a chin good enough for dredd?"

Actor knew exactly what was happening

At least from the Internet research that I did, it appears that she rarely ever wears a helmet in any comic series. So, her not wearing a helmet is probably accurate. Also, I believe one of the automatic fails mentioned earlier in the movie was forgetting your helmet, so that might explain why he commented on it. If he didn't, the nerds would probably scream, "She should have failed already!!" She is a psychic, so she would be a considerably weaker asset without her ability.
